All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Woodside Road area has the 3rd highest crime rate of 20 local areas in Woodside , and the 98th highest crime rate of 719 local areas in Haringey .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Woodside Road (N22 5HP) in the last 12 months was 248.7 per 1,000 residents and was 106.2% higher than the Woodside average (120.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 30 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Possession of weapons ( 300.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-75.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 44 (≈ 111.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-24.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-30.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Woodside Road (N22 5HP),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Wolves Lane, where police recorded 50 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Highfield Close (20 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
